Output ed96c6a59556669721f1a97a36ae0c10ebd58f3db90fa499e5fce3e0b7e18d91:20

value
1550095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14be92641f7a7d039b828d4ec9dd0c3d0ef590ca OP_EQUAL
address
33ahjYW84e4z1muNGL4tsYqbwtHgb5zHo2
transaction
ed96c6a59556669721f1a97a36ae0c10ebd58f3db90fa499e5fce3e0b7e18d91
spent
true